One of the two brothers who allegedly helped embattled Empire actor Jussie Smollett stage an assault has recently won Chicago’s foremost amateur boxing competition.

Abimbola Abel Osundairo who supposedly took money from the actor along with his brother for a fake assault that was made to look like a hate crime won his Chicago Golden Gloves championship fight in the first round by way of technical knockout.

According to the Chicago Tribune, Osundairo was competing in the senior novice division, which contains inexperienced fighters under 178 lbs.
